In Mattancherry, a place that is 5 square km give or take, a stone's throw away from Fort Kochi in Kerala, there live 39 communities from all around the country, and a few from across the high seas, who have resided together, side by side, for over 500 years. They came here for different reasons, in different times, but they all stayed for the collective reality that was far better than any dream could convey. This is the story of Mattancherry, a place where the idea of India comes alive like no place else. Biju Ibrahim has spent two years as a resident artist of Uru Art Harbour documenting the 39 different communities that live together in the 5 square km of Mattancherry. The project was inspired and mentored by Riyas Komu.
